Output 19c813afd42691853b5080d1324ae5988a62d35431b0c7b9db939b4eaaea81dc:10

value
16684921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49cc67a668119b770019f4a92668407357ca3fc9 OP_EQUAL
address
38RE7r7evVkzfHF4Y4ithGE4vZp54huLqt
transaction
19c813afd42691853b5080d1324ae5988a62d35431b0c7b9db939b4eaaea81dc
confirmations
330742
spent
true